Definition

Adaptability to change refers to the ability of individuals and organizations to adjust their strategies, behaviors, and operations in response to new circumstances or unexpected challenges. This quality is essential for success in dynamic environments, where flexibility and responsiveness can significantly influence overall performance. Embracing adaptability fosters innovation, enhances problem-solving, and supports resilience in the face of adversity, making it a vital aspect of effective management and business operations.

5 Must Know Facts For Your Next Test

  1. In the hospitality industry, adaptability to change is crucial due to shifting customer preferences and emerging trends.
  2. Successful hospitality businesses often cultivate a culture that encourages staff to be proactive in facing challenges and adapting their roles as needed.
  3. Training programs focused on adaptability can enhance employee confidence and performance, ultimately leading to better guest experiences.
  4. Leaders who model adaptability inspire their teams to embrace change, fostering a more agile organization that can respond effectively to market demands.
  5. Technological advancements require constant adaptation; businesses must stay current with new tools and platforms to remain competitive.

Review Questions

  • How does adaptability to change influence human resource management strategies in the hospitality industry?
    • Adaptability to change plays a significant role in human resource management by ensuring that staff are equipped to handle evolving job requirements and customer expectations. HR strategies that focus on training and development promote a culture of flexibility, enabling employees to embrace new processes and technologies. By fostering an environment where adaptability is valued, organizations can improve employee engagement and retention, as workers feel empowered to contribute positively amidst change.
  • What role does adaptability to change play in the long-term success of hospitality businesses?
    • Adaptability to change is vital for the long-term success of hospitality businesses as it allows them to navigate the complexities of an ever-evolving market. Businesses that are quick to respond to trends, such as sustainability practices or changes in consumer behavior, are more likely to thrive. Furthermore, by continuously adapting their services and operations based on guest feedback and industry innovations, these businesses can enhance their competitive advantage and maintain customer loyalty over time.
  • Evaluate how effective leaders in hospitality utilize adaptability to change as a strategic advantage.
    • Effective leaders in hospitality leverage adaptability to change as a strategic advantage by fostering an organizational culture that prioritizes innovation and responsiveness. They encourage their teams to think creatively about solutions and remain open-minded about new ideas. By doing so, these leaders position their businesses not only to react to change but also to anticipate it, allowing them to seize opportunities before competitors do. This proactive stance is crucial in maintaining relevance and driving growth in a fast-paced industry.
